Here's the schedule for today's games (in EST):

1:05 (Providence I): Villanova vs. St. Mary's, Calif. (Verne Lundquist/Bill Raftery)

3:20 (San Jose I): Butler vs. Murray State (Spero Dedes/Bob Wenzel)
3:25 (Providence II) Tennessee vs. Ohio U (Lundquist/Raftery)

5:40 (Oklahoma City I): Kansas vs. Northern Iowa (Kevin Harlan/Dan Bonner)
5:45 (New Orleans I): Baylor vs. Old Dominion (Dick Enberg/Jay Bilas)
5:50 (San Jose II): New Mexico vs. Washington (Dedes/Wenzel)

8:00 (Oklahoma City II): Kansas State vs. Brigham Young (Harlan/Bonner)
8:10 (New Orleans II) Wake Forest vs. Kentucky (Enberg/Bilas)
